Career path

Career Role Description
Precision Engineering Technician Operates and maintains precision engineering equipment, ensuring high-quality manufacturing. Involves meticulous attention to detail and adherence to strict quality standards.
CNC Machinist (Precision Engineering) Programs and operates Computer Numerical Control (CNC) machines to produce high-precision components. Requires proficiency in CAD/CAM software and a deep understanding of machining processes.
Quality Control Inspector (Precision Engineering) Inspects finished products and components to ensure they meet precise specifications. Requires a keen eye for detail and knowledge of quality control methodologies within precision engineering.
Senior Precision Engineering Manager Leads and manages teams working on precision engineering projects, overseeing all aspects from design to production and quality control. Excellent leadership and management skills are essential.
